Understanding Laser Welding Technology
Laser welding technology is becoming increasingly integral in the manufacturing sector, offering precision and efficiency that traditional welding methods often lack. By utilizing focused laser beams to melt materials, this process enables high-quality, strong welds with minimal heat-affected zones. 1. Assess Your Manufacturing Needs
Begin by evaluating your current manufacturing processes. Identify areas where traditional welding methods fall short, such as speed, cost, or quality. This step is essential to understand whether a Laser Welding Machine is suitable for your production line. Industries such as automotive or aerospace often find laser welding particularly beneficial due to the high precision required.2. Research Laser Welding Equipment
Conduct comprehensive research on various types of laser welding machines available on the market. Look for those that fit your specific needs and budget. It’s crucial to consider factors such as power output, operating speed, and the materials you’ll be working with. For instance, fiber lasers are ideal for metals, while CO2 lasers may be better suited for plastics.3. Train Your Staff

Utilizing laser welding in your production offers numerous benefits. This method not only reduces material waste but also enhances the overall strength and durability of welded components. Additionally, because the laser welding process is so precise, manufacturers can achieve tighter tolerances and more complex designs than traditional methods allow.Conclusion
